WebNov 1, 1975 · The first mine was sunk into the salt in 1682. During the nineteenth century numerous mines and brine pits were sunk. But at the present day there is only one salt mine in operation in Cheshire and the number of wild brine pumpers has declined. Controlled solution mining was developed in the 1930's and now accounts for 80% of …

WebThe mine was reopened after the last of the Northwich mines flooded in 1928 and is the UK's only dedicated working rock salt mine. Workings reach a depth of 150m. It became part of ICI in 1937 and is currently operated by Salt Union Ltd. Ref.: Mining Annual Review (1985): 484. A salt mine producing 1.8 million tons per year.
